How to Install Jupyter Notebook Without Anaconda. First, download and install Python. Ensure that you tick \u201cAdd Python to path\u201d when installing Python. Then go to your computer’s Command Prompt.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n
You can download individual files from the file navigator (which you can get to by clicking on the Jupyter icon in the top left corner). You just need to click the checkbox next to the file you want to download and then click the “download” button at the top of the pane.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n
Windows File Explorer + Command Prompt Once you’ve entered your specific folder with Windows Explorer, you can simply press ALT + D, type in cmd and press Enter. You can then type jupyter notebook to launch Jupyter Notebook within that specific folder.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n
If you wish to know where Jupyter isinstalled on your computer, you may run where jupyter in the Command prompt. If you wish to know which Python version is installed, run python or python -V or python –version .<\/p>\n<\/p>\n
The easiest way to install the Jupyter Notebook App is installing a scientific python distribution which also includes scientific python packages. The most common distribution is called Anaconda: Download Anaconda Distribution (a few 100MB), Python 3, 64 bits. Install it using the default settings for a single user.<\/p>\n<\/p>\n
